YTASM(1)					   TASM Frontend For The Yasm Modular Assembler 					  YTASM(1)

NAME
ytasm - TASM Frontend For The Yasm Modular Assembler
SYNOPSIS
ytasm [options] {source} [,object] [,listing] [,xref] ytasm /h
DESCRIPTION
The Yasm Modular Assembler is a portable, retargetable assembler written under the "new" (2 or 3 clause) BSD license. ytasm is the TASM- compatible frontend.
